Bachelor's or Master's degree in School Psychology, active School Psychologist license and minimum 1+ years School Psychologist experience required. Applicants who do not meet these qualifications will not be considered.


A K-12 school in Clifton Park, NY is seeking a qualified School Psychologist for a contract position through the current school year.

The ideal candidate will have experience working with students in grades K-12 and a comprehensive understanding of school psychology practices. Responsibilities include conducting psychological assessments, interpreting evaluation results, and collaborating with educators and families to develop individualized education plans (IEPs). The School Psychologist will also support student mental health initiatives and contribute to a positive learning environment.

Key Qualifications:

  • Valid School Psychologist certification or licensure
  • Experience providing psychological services in a K-12 school setting
  • Strong assessment and evaluation skills
  • Ability to collaborate effectively with multidisciplinary teams
  • Knowledge of special education laws and regulations

Location:

  • Clifton Park, NY

Responsibilities:

  • Administer psychological evaluations and interpret findings
  • Participate in IEP meetings and provide recommendations
  • Consult with teachers, parents, and administrators on student needs
  • Assist in crisis intervention and behavioral interventions
  • Promote mental health and wellness programs within the school community
